Output 16b638e51a1b72d47663343c631cdc9410508b8a7a1580065b129223ad3f5a14:2

value
24319841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da46b085f804727500fd37eceb9c376d4ec1460b OP_EQUAL
address
3Mb9uxYPPS9vG9hJ9bJ4dk6WoHVXGzrx6w
transaction
16b638e51a1b72d47663343c631cdc9410508b8a7a1580065b129223ad3f5a14
spent
true